Find your maintainence calories and slowly increase your calories consumed to that maintenance number while maintaining the same level of exercise. Once you are to that point you no longer need to eat exercise calories back. Scooby's workshop is a good website to do these calculations.

Your post isn't clear but I will attempt to help When you weigh less...you have less to lose. So your calorie intake isn't increasing, your calorie deficit is decreasing as you head toward maintainence calories. Hope this is simple but helps you.
